How to Use the Bcrypt Hash Generator & Verifier

  1. Enter your plaintext password.
  2. Select work factor / salt rounds (default 10 or 12).
  3. Click "Generate Bcrypt Hash" or paste a `$2a$` hash to verify a match.

Key Features & Capabilities

  • Blowfish-based adaptive hashing algorithm ($2a$, $2b$).
  • Configurable cost factor (rounds 4 to 16).
  • Instant verification tool to test passwords against existing hashes.

Frequently Asked Questions

What is a recommended Bcrypt cost factor?

A cost factor of 10 to 12 is widely recommended for web applications, taking 100ms-300ms per hash calculation.
